The Conference of Defence Associations Institute is a non-partisan, registered charitable organization that conducts research and education programming on defence & security. We publish peer-reviewed articles & journals, as well as opinion pieces on our website. The readership tops tens of thousands of hits on our website monthly. Our “Metro Expert Series Webinars”, which began in 2020 have attracted on average 650 participants per event with people tuning in from 40 different countries. Our flagship event is the annual Ottawa Conference on Security and Defence (est. 1932), which brings together defence ministers, thought leaders, generals and senior public servants from all corners of the world to Ottawa to discuss international security and Canada’s alliances and engagement in the world. In 2021, over 2,000 guests attended the event. The Student Engagement Programme offers mentorship and paid work opportunities, as well discounted pricing for our events and travel stipends to help students gain access to our network of decision makers & experts. Our awards and recognition programme includes the Vimy Award (a prestigious lifetime achievement award in the defence & security sector whose selection committee includes the Chief Justice of the Supreme Court, the Chief of the Defence Staff, and the Deputy Minister of Defence), the Captain Nichola Goddard Leadership Award, and the Ross Munro Award for Journalism.
